This year’s annual Scouting for Food drive collected almost 3,000 lbs of canned goods distributed between WICAP and Love,Inc. Scouts from Troops 330, 350, 355, and 388 went door to door in Weiser this past weekend to collect the bags of food.
Troop 350 aslo delivered 1,700 lbs of potatoes to WICAP and Love, Inc. These potatoes were gleaned for the fields of Bill Johnson, Oregon Side by the Girl Scouts and Cub and Boy Scout families that utilize the Scout House in Weiser.
